29 #include "namespace.h"
30 #include <errno.h>
31 #include <stdlib.h>
32 #include <pthread.h>
33 #include "un-namespace.h"
34
35 #include "thr_private.h"
36
37 __weak_reference(_pthread_rwlockattr_destroy, pthread_rwlockattr_destroy);
38 __weak_reference(_pthread_rwlockattr_getpshared, pthread_rwlockattr_getpshared);
39 __weak_reference(_pthread_rwlockattr_init, pthread_rwlockattr_init);
40 __weak_reference(_pthread_rwlockattr_setpshared, pthread_rwlockattr_setpshared);
41
42 int
43 _pthread_rwlockattr_destroy(pthread_rwlockattr_t *rwlockattr)
44 {
45         pthread_rwlockattr_t prwlockattr;
46
47         if (rwlockattr == NULL)
48                 return (EINVAL);
49         prwlockattr = *rwlockattr;
50         if (prwlockattr == NULL)
51                 return (EINVAL);
52         free(prwlockattr);
53         return (0);
54 }
55
56 int
57 _pthread_rwlockattr_getpshared(const pthread_rwlockattr_t *rwlockattr,
58     int *pshared)
59 {
60
61         *pshared = (*rwlockattr)->pshared;
62         return (0);
63 }
64
65 int
66 _pthread_rwlockattr_init(pthread_rwlockattr_t *rwlockattr)
67 {
68         pthread_rwlockattr_t prwlockattr;
69
70         if (rwlockattr == NULL)
71                 return (EINVAL);
72
73         prwlockattr = malloc(sizeof(struct pthread_rwlockattr));
74         if (prwlockattr == NULL)
75                 return (ENOMEM);
76
77         prwlockattr->pshared = PTHREAD_PROCESS_PRIVATE;
78         *rwlockattr = prwlockattr;
79         return (0);
80 }
81
82 int
83 _pthread_rwlockattr_setpshared(pthread_rwlockattr_t *rwlockattr, int pshared)
84 {
85
86         if (pshared != PTHREAD_PROCESS_PRIVATE &&
87             pshared != PTHREAD_PROCESS_SHARED)
88                 return (EINVAL);
89         (*rwlockattr)->pshared = pshared;
90         return (0);
91 }
